Adolescence

  • Goal: To improve the delivery of health care by pediatricians to
    adolescents in Brooklyn, Queens, Nassau and Suffolk counties.
  • Objectives:
    1. To provide education to pediatricians on adolescent health
      topics
    2. To research the health needs of adolescents in our region
    3. To work towards the removal of barriers to the provision of
      optimal health are to adolescents.
    4. To provide outreach to adolescents, parents and the community

Breastfeeding

  • Breastfeeding Brochure!
  • Vision: Reestablish breastfeeding as the cultural norm
  • Mission: Breastfeeding promotion through collaborative education
    and action.
  • Goals:
    1. Coordination and encouragement of state activities related
      to the protection, promotion and support of breastfeeding.
    2. Assistance of physicians and other health care and public
      health professionals in the promotion and management of
      breastfeeding.
    3. Development of community-based multidisciplinary teams
      for the protection, promotion and support of breastfeeding.
  • Meetings: e-mail CBC for updates
  • Location: http://www.motherfriendly.medem.com
  • Members: AAP Chapter Breastfeeding Coordinator (CBC), WIC
    Breastfeeding Coordinator, MCHB Regional Office Program
    Coordinator, ACOG and AAFP representatives, any
    Community-based groups concerned with improving the health
    of women, infants and families.

CATCH Co-Facilitators

  • Goal:  The Community Access to Child Health Program provides
    pediatricians with small grants to plan community-based
    initiatives to increase access to health care for children.  If you
    have an idea to improve access to health care for children in your
    community or practice, you are encouraged to apply.

Family Violence

The purpose of the Chapter 2 Family Violence Committee will be to establish an open and inclusive forum that will increase the awareness and understanding of as it relates to the practice of Pediatrics.  Utilizing a multidisciplinary and culturally-informed approach, the committee will focus on identification, intervention, prevention and education in all areas of family violence as it relates to the pediatric setting facilitated by collaborative efforts to result in an improved community response and enhanced supports for improvements in systems responding to family violence.

Goals:

  • To influence policy makers to prioritize policy issues affecting the health and well being of children exposed to family violence.
  • To create additional resources in Chapter 2 where children can be evaluated in a child-friendly environment in the management of all forms of family violence.
  • To develop lasting collaborations to facilitate working effectively with individuals or agencies concerned with efforts to prevent or intervene with the goal of breaking the cycle of violence within families.
  • Reduce the stigma associated with family violence by coordinating primary care provider efforts in prevention, detection, and reporting cases in a manner that supports victims in reporting incidences.
  • Through collaborative efforts, create a unified Family Advocacy curricula in residency training programs such that pediatric residents will acquire core knowledge about family violence necessary to engage in meaningful and creative community-based, policy or investigative work in the area of Family Advocacy.

Objectives:

  • Create new resources and identify existing resources that will facilitate a unified approach to the management of the different forms of Family Violence in the Pediatric setting.
  • Create new resources and identify existing resources that will facilitate a unified curricula for teaching residents about Family Violence and Child Advocacy.
  • Organize an annual ½ day session in collaboration with other chapters or chapter committees to attract a multidisciplinary audience to address issues that will enhance our understanding and approach to Family Violence.

PROS Representatives

  • Goal: PROS – which is the acronym for Pediatric Research
    in Office Settings
    – meets two times a year. The goal of this AAP
    sponsored committee is to obtain data through research in the
    offices of pediatricians, rather than in academic milieus, which
    was previously the only way information was acquired on children.
    This information is used to further the best care of children.
